In civilian clothes, your organization and its objectives are paramount to your success. When you succeed, your Team, Department and Organization are rewarded. Just replace Country with Organization in Duty, Honor, Country.

Know internal politicians, but keep away from office politics and negative persuasion in the office and outside. We are apolitical, yet we have our individual political persuasions. Follow such persuasion in silence only.

Know and understand the rules; follow them, but don't overtly stress these rules.

Be, know and do your job; achieve your success, prior to offering your assistance to others to help them achieve.

Be a Team player with an independent flair. Sounds selfish, yet it is the sensible middle path to achieving your success. Never be bashful; be graceful always. Be adaptive and flexible, not rigid and arrogant.

Be honest, understanding, considerate and compassionate; be transparent, so no one can play the blame game with you.
